Boost in ambulance services

Listen to this article:

Fire officer Senimili Bale shows the new ambulance after the handover at Nadi Fire station. Picture: BALJEET SINGH

NADI Fire Station received a brand new ambulance, one of two which was recently purchased by Government.

The second ambulance will be stationed at the Savusavu Fire Station.

While handing over the vehicle, Commissioner Western Joji Satakala said Government was committed to ensuring all Fijians had ready access to essential services.

The estimated cost of both ambulances is about $200,000.
